We construct models for the pricing and risk management of inflation-linked derivatives. The models are rational in the sense that linear payoffs written on the consumer price index have prices that are rational functions of the state variables. We prove that any rational linear combination of Pontryagin numbers that is not a multiple of the signature is unbounded on connected closed oriented manifolds of nonnegative sectional curvature. Combining our result with Gromov's finiteness result for the signature yields a new characterization of the L-genus.
